> Have a customer that needs to put the array 420' from the batteries.
Have never really wanted to wire an off grid customer for hi voltage DC but
the price difference on that much copper has me considering it.  Anyone
used the XW-MPPT 80-600 and been happy with it?  I did a search of the
archive and only found 1 post with my keywords in it.
